Output 81405bda74b687f50fe61a73c4b053fecd205a908969dacc497462a889d98eed:1

value
5214029
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8fea974ce95507a3ee293847ac06de78f457f003 OP_EQUAL
address
3EoyaeNWDQQpSeBkfmhdekmRTQ3Q1Rv5Xj
transaction
81405bda74b687f50fe61a73c4b053fecd205a908969dacc497462a889d98eed
confirmations
266078
spent
true